Heads up: the Mossbank CI runners cache config snapshots, so hot-reload tests pass locally but flake in CI when the watcher misses the overlay mount. Quick fix is bumping the poll interval in the test harness — Dario's patch does this. Don't cut the release until the green run lands. The token for that run is right below.

build token for tawif-bahip: htk31_68bba16e1afabfef4ecc69408c06f16

Subject: Fabrikit 2.4 test-data factory now in release

Team,

Fabrikit 2.4 shipped to the release channel this morning. The new factory presets cover invoice and ledger fixtures, so support can reproduce customer scenarios without hand-crafted seeds. Older presets remain available under the legacy namespace until next quarter. The build token for this release is below.

session token of kagup-hahaf = htk3_2b8

# --- Fan-out backpressure notes (read me, future maintainer) ---
# The Driftnote notifier fans out to ~40 channels, and when the
# downstream queue backs up we shed load by pausing low-priority
# topics first. Don't raise max_inflight above 200 — we tried, it
# melted. The backpressure state table lives in the shared ops
# database, and the notifier reaches it via the connection string
# below.

database URL for bahop-yagep: mssql://sildor_svc:35ha7jz@db-fb6d.nelvrodyn.example:5432/casath

## Runbook: WaveSnip preview failures

WaveSnip renders audio waveform previews for the Tonecellar upload flow. If previews return blank PNGs: check the render queue depth, restart the `wavesnip-worker` pod, verify ffprobe output on a sample file. Still failing? The worker likely lost auth to the internal Ampline API — reprovision the client config. Reviewers testing fixes locally should configure the worker with the key below.

app token of tagug-hahaf = kto2_9v